Abstract
We propose in this report an integrated optical phase modulator based on liquid crystals. It consists of an array of embedded channel polymer (ORMOCERTM) waveguides with liquid crystals serving as an active component for phase shifting. The various steps followed for the fabrication of the waveguides along with SEM and AFM scan results are presented. The pre-orientation of the liquid crystal molecules by mechanically rubbing ORMOCLAD coated layer is also shown. Finally, the results of a preliminary experiment performed to ensure the phase modulation from the modulator array geometry are presented.
